Bom dia,
Será que alguém me pode ajudar?
No formulário ILT021_Pesquisa tenho um botão de pesquisa que filtra a informação numa caixa de listagem, mas quando filtro a informação aparece me todas as linhas dos campos relacionados nas tabelas ILT021 (1 linha) e ILT021Sub (pode ter uma ou mais, se tiver mais na caixa de listagem aparece o numero de linhas, não consigo fazer um group by ou algo do género)
Tabelas
- ILT021
- ILT021Sub
Formulários
- ILT021
- ILT021Sub (subformulário)
- ILT021_Pesquisa
• filtro = "SELECT ILT021.Boletim, ILT021.Op, ILT021.Item, ILT021.material, ILT021.diametro, ILT021.ncordoes, ILT021.cor, ILT021.forcamedmed, ILT021.alongmedmed, ILT021.unid_along, ILT021.metragemmedmed, ILT021.unid_metragem, ILT021.passomedmed, ILT021.Obs FROM ILT021,ILT021Sub"
• If str <> "" Then filtro = filtro & " WHERE " & str & " and ILT021.Boletim = ILT021Sub.boletim"
• Pesquisa21.RowSource = filtro
ILT021.Boletim = ILT021Sub.boletim (nas tabelas a relação entre elas é o boletim)
Na tabela ILT021 o boletim é chave primária, na ILT021Sub não é.
Em anexo, base de dados com alguns registos.
Será que alguém me pode ajudar?
No formulário ILT021_Pesquisa tenho um botão de pesquisa que filtra a informação numa caixa de listagem, mas quando filtro a informação aparece me todas as linhas dos campos relacionados nas tabelas ILT021 (1 linha) e ILT021Sub (pode ter uma ou mais, se tiver mais na caixa de listagem aparece o numero de linhas, não consigo fazer um group by ou algo do género)
Tabelas
- ILT021
- ILT021Sub
Formulários
- ILT021
- ILT021Sub (subformulário)
- ILT021_Pesquisa
• filtro = "SELECT ILT021.Boletim, ILT021.Op, ILT021.Item, ILT021.material, ILT021.diametro, ILT021.ncordoes, ILT021.cor, ILT021.forcamedmed, ILT021.alongmedmed, ILT021.unid_along, ILT021.metragemmedmed, ILT021.unid_metragem, ILT021.passomedmed, ILT021.Obs FROM ILT021,ILT021Sub"
• If str <> "" Then filtro = filtro & " WHERE " & str & " and ILT021.Boletim = ILT021Sub.boletim"
• Pesquisa21.RowSource = filtro
ILT021.Boletim = ILT021Sub.boletim (nas tabelas a relação entre elas é o boletim)
Na tabela ILT021 o boletim é chave primária, na ILT021Sub não é.
Em anexo, base de dados com alguns registos.
- Anexos
- QC Fishing - Boticas.zip
- Você não tem permissão para fazer download dos arquivos anexados.
- (1 Mb) Baixado 10 vez(es)